Federal Court Says Call for Obama’s Assassination was Freedom of Speech

Many are wondering if this issue is being taken too lightly.  On Tuesday, a federal appeals court overturned the conviction of a man who posted internet messages threatening Barack Obama during his 2008 presidential campaign.

Walter Bagdasarian was convicted in 2009 of two felony counts of threatening a major presidential candidate.  The conviction stemmed from statements that were made in 2008.
